During the course of treatment, global health status had a tendency to appear improved in
responders. Furthermore,in patients with stable disease(NC group)this difference became statistically
significant when compared with pretreatment levels. Responders also recovered significantly better from
fatigue, had better pain control, and suffered less from insomnia and loss of appetite.
At the same time, there were no statistically significant group differences in the physical, role
performance, cognitive and social functioning scores
